At such a tender age of 12, fans are enthralled by the young prodigy Will Nicholas McGee, and his performance that has again given them an eyeful of to witness during this week’s event. Even his parents were proud of him for strengthening his game. 

Will’s father, Mike McGee took to Twitter to announce how proud he was of his son and wrote a heartwarming tweet for him. The tweet said, “Will shot 70 at Isleworth today. He had never shot even for 18 holes to date and skipped straight to -2. We heard about every shot. Love his enthusiasm. 😊❤️@ANNIKA59.” Minutes later, fans started pouring hearty comments under the tweet appreciating the young golfer.

PNC crowd chants for Will McGee!

At 12 years old, being the youngest golfer to play at the tournament, Will McGee grabbed the limelight for good. At the PNC Championship in December last year, young Will shot a 6-foot birdie and fans went crazy. They cheered for him, calling his name and waving to him. The future golf star first hugged his mom, Annika Sorenstam, and then waved back to the crowd.
